Analysis

In 2024, value added (agriculture, forestry and fishing) — value standard in Philippines stood at 0.0207 million SLC per person. That is the highest value across all 55 years on record.

Compared with earlier readings it is up 4.2% on the previous year and up 32.7% over ten years.

Over the whole period, value added (agriculture, forestry and fishing) — value standard in Philippines peaked at 0.0207 million SLC per person in 2024 and was at its lowest, 0.0003 million SLC per person, in 1970.

That places Philippines 67th out of 180 countries with data for 2024, putting it in the middle of the range.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

How this figure is calculated

Value Added (Agriculture, Forestry and Fishing) — Value Standard Local Currency divided by Population, total, matched on country and year. Neither publisher issues this ratio as a series; it is computed here from both.

Value Added (Agriculture, Forestry and Fishing) — Value Standard Local Currency ÷ Population, total
